4.4.2 Using WPS

This section shows you how to set up a wireless network using WPS. WPS is a way to automatically
set up a secure wireless network connection between an AP and a notebook. Limitations of using
WPS are that is must be done two devices at a time and within two minutes. It uses the AMG1302-
T11C as the AP and ZyXEL NWD210N as the wireless client which connects to the notebook.
Note: The wireless client must be a WPS-aware device (for example, a WPS USB adapter
or PCMCIA card).
There are two WPS methods to set up the wireless client settings:
• Push Button Configuration (PBC) - simply press a button. This is the easier of the two
methods.
• PIN Configuration - configure a Personal Identification Number (PIN) on the AMG1302-T11C. A
wireless client must also use the same PIN in order to download the wireless network settings
from the AMG1302-T11C.
Push Button Configuration (PBC)
Make sure that your AMG1302-T11C is turned on and your notebook is within the cover range of the

wireless signal.
Make sure that you have installed the wireless client driver and utility in your notebook.

Make sure wireless LAN is enabled and the wireless security mode is set to WPA-PSK2 or No

Security in the Network Setting > Wireless > General screen.
In the wireless client utility, go to the WPS setting page. Enable WPS and press the WPS button

(Start or WPS button).
Push and hold the WPS button on the AMG1302-T11C for 1-2 seconds. Alternatively, you may log

into AMG1302-T11C's web configuration, enable WPS and click the WPS button in the Network
Setting > Wireless > WPS screen.
